Neuroscience represents a profoundly interdisciplinary scientific discipline that provides valuable understanding of the brain and nervous system's architecture and operations. Our neural network manages a vast array of functions, from controlling vital bodily processes like respiration and nutrient processing to generating cognitive processes, feelings, and actions. Researchers in this field seek to comprehend both typical nervous system growth and functioning, along with abnormalities occurring during neurological trauma (such as strokes or head injuries), degenerative conditions (including Alzheimer's and Parkinson's), mental health conditions (like substance dependence, schizophrenia, and mood disorders), and developmental differences (such as autism spectrum disorders). Practical neuroscience investigations may yield scientifically validated approaches for identifying and managing nervous system ailments.
Studying neuroscience serves as an excellent foundation for diverse career paths. Due to its cross-disciplinary character, learners aiming for research-oriented advanced degrees have multiple potential directions (such as doctoral programs in Neuroscience, Psychology, or Biology). Neuroscience knowledge also proves beneficial for various professional training programs (like graduate degrees in Physical Therapy, Rehabilitation Sciences, or Community Health), including medical education. Foundational neuroscience studies can additionally open doors to immediate employment opportunities (such as laboratory assistant roles, information specialist positions, or medical sales).
Neuroscience curricula integrate effectively with numerous other academic offerings at UTSC. Popular dual degree combinations with Neuroscience frequently incorporate Psychology, Mental Health Studies, and Human Biology. Although these represent the most frequent pairings, several other fields offer excellent synergy with neuroscience training (including Computational Science, Community Wellness, and Cellular Biology, Immune System Studies), and we motivate learners to investigate and select the blends that best match their academic passions.
